Solution for -12j+11j+-20=-1 equation:


Simplifying
-12j + 11j + -20 = -1

Reorder the terms:
-20 + -12j + 11j = -1

Combine like terms: -12j + 11j = -1j
-20 + -1j = -1

Solving
-20 + -1j = -1

Solving for variable 'j'.

Move all terms containing j to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'20' to each side of the equation.
-20 + 20 + -1j = -1 + 20

Combine like terms: -20 + 20 = 0
0 + -1j = -1 + 20
-1j = -1 + 20

Combine like terms: -1 + 20 = 19
-1j = 19

Divide each side by '-1'.
j = -19

Simplifying
j = -19
